To update the firmware of your Huawei EchoLife HG8145V5 router, you can use the Huawei AI Life App for a quick automated process or log in directly to the router's Web Management Page for a manual upgrade. Keeping your firmware current is essential for enhancing firewall protections and improving the stability of features like VPN functionality. Update Methods Using the AI Life App: Connect your phone to the router's Wi-Fi network.
Open the app and select your router to enter the management screen. Go to Updates (or Devices > Updates).
You can choose Check for updates for a manual online update or enable Auto update to allow the router to install new versions automatically when idle. Using the Web Management Page: Connect your computer to the router via Ethernet or Wi-Fi.
Open a browser and enter the default IP address (typically 192.168.100.1) found on the device nameplate.
Log in using the administrator credentials (e.g., telecomadmin / admintelecom). Navigate to More Functions > Manage Updates.
Select One-click update to search for and install the latest version online. Important Safety Notes
Do not disconnect power: Turning off the router during an update can cause permanent damage to the device.
Automatic Restart: The router will restart once the installation is finished. Internet access will be temporarily unavailable during this time.
Settings Retention: Standard firmware updates will not reset your Wi-Fi name, password, or broadband account settings.
No Rollback: Once updated, the firmware typically cannot be reverted to a previous version. Firmware Downloads

The HG8145v5 uses the Realtek chipset for Wi-Fi. Later firmware versions optimize channel switching, reduce latency spikes, and fix the dreaded “dropped connection” issue on 5GHz bands.
Before you download any file, you must understand the naming convention.
The HG8145V5 is distinct from the HG8145V2 or the standard HG8145. The "V5" denotes a specific hardware architecture and chipset layout. Installing firmware intended for a V2 or V3 model on a V5 device will result in a "soft brick," rendering the router unusable.
Furthermore, even within the V5 model, there are hardware versions (e.g., Ver.A, Ver.B). You can usually find this printed on the sticker on the bottom of your router. Always cross-reference the hardware version with the firmware release notes.
